Which of the following is a central theme in the assessment of pharmaceutical sciences in the PCOA?

Explanation:
The assessment of pharmaceutical sciences in the PCOA centers on the understanding of drug pharmacokinetics, which is crucial for determining how drugs move through the body. This encompasses the processes of absorption, distribution, metabolism, and excretion (ADME) of pharmaceuticals. A solid grasp of pharmacokinetics is essential for pharmacy students as it directly informs treatment decisions, appropriate dosing regimens, and the effectiveness of therapeutic agents. Understanding how drugs are processed in the body allows pharmacists to predict clinical outcomes and manage potential drug interactions, making pharmacokinetics a foundational component of pharmaceutical education and practice. While elements like public health policy, clinical trial design, and marketing of pharmaceutical products are relevant to the broader field of pharmacy, they do not focus primarily on the biopharmaceutical mechanisms and processes that pharmacokinetics covers. Therefore, the focus on drug pharmacokinetics reflects a core aspect of the pharmaceutical sciences upon which many other topics and competencies are built.
